Hi, all: 

I am trying to compile mozilla 1.7.8 from src in my FreeBSD 5.3 (i386) PC. 

Yet, when I run the configure script, I met this error: 
-----------------------------------------------
checking for libIDL - version >= 0.6.3... no
*** The libIDL-config script installed by libIDL could not be found
*** If libIDL was installed in PREFIX, make sure PREFIX/bin is in
*** your path, or set the LIBIDL_CONFIG environment variable to the
*** full path to libIDL-config.
checking for orbit-config... no
configure: error: libIDL not found.
        libIDL 0.6.3 or higher is required.
-----------------------------------------------

But I already have had libIDL installed, the version is 0.8.4, isn't it higher than 0.6.3?
